What the code is doing preliminary: I compute the probabilities for N particles in an event (with simplification that Nmax=5)
For 1 event: -I generate N particles, in random position (X, Y) according to the beam profile (Umberto's results) -Particles only have Pz componant (simplification) -Using the position (X,Y), I take the efficiency of each 2s Modules at this position (Riccardo's results). -check if the particle give a track in each of the stations (2X, 2Y and at least 1U/V stubs) -try match tracks in stations 1 and tracks in stations 2
Run the code: to build the library: $ make to run macros: cd macros/ root efficiency.cpp (You have to be in macros folder to use the macro, it won't use rootlogon.C otherwise)
